ACROBiosystems Human BDNF, Tag Free (BDF-H5219) is expressed from human 293 cells (HEK293). It contains AA His 129 - Arg 247 (Accession # P23560-1).

Br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) along with nerve growth factor (NGF), neurotrophin-3 (NT-3), and neurotrophin-4/5 (NT-4/5) are members of the neurotrophin family of trophic factors. The neurotrophins play essential roles in the development, survival, and function of a wide range of neurons in both the peripheral and central nervous systems. The neurotrophins interact with two cell surface receptors, the low affinity P75 receptor and the Trk family of high affinity tyrosine kinase receptors. NGF preferentially binds TrkA, BDNF and NT4/5 bind TrkB, and NT-3 binds TrkC (and TrkA to a lesser extent).
